The Pro Kabaddi League began as an expert sporting event, telecasted in 2014. Kabaddi incorporates the abilities of footballers, rugby players, wrestlers and track as well as area athletes.The Pro Kabaddi League will hold its ninth version on October 7, where 12 teams will complete for the podium.

Kabaddi’s footprint in regards to rankings and also geographic distribution is expanding. Its brief tournament duration (40 mins) provides it the ability to come to be a popular sport. Since it is a physical call team sporting activity, all the components of drama and also human emotions are moving.

It has actually been successful in astounding the masses, specifically the youth, not just in India yet likewise globally. The game’s fan base has actually been expanding both at home and abroad, giving its hitherto unknown gamers star standing as well as money.

Kabaddi has progressed from an area game played as a means of exercise as well as home entertainment to a specialist level money rewriter for players, sports and instructors relevant executives.
